    Jack Link's Protein Snacks is a global leader in snacking and the No. 1 meat snack manufacturer worldwide. Family-owned and operated with headquarters in Minong, Wisconsin, Jack Link’s Protein Snacks also has a large corporate hub in Downtown Minneapolis, Minnesota. The company is made up of over 4,000 passionate team members, across 11 countries, who share an uncompromising commitment to delivering awesome products and feeding the journey of those who move things forward. The Jack Link’s Protein Snacks portfolio of brands includes, Jack Link’s, Lorissa’s Kitchen, BiFi, Peperami, Wild River, Golden Island and Country Fresh Meats.

    JOB DESCRIPTION SUMMARY

    The Sr. Controls Technician’s job is to keep the plant and equipment running in a safe and efficient manner. Maintains and repairs buildings and equipment. Carries out responsibilities in accordance with company policies and procedures.

    DIRECT REPORTS

    None

    D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

    The duties and responsibilities of this position shall consist of, but not be limited to, the following:

    Daily work:

    + Maintain and troubleshoot software programs for process control systems, including PLC/PC controllers and industrial networks such as Ethernet and DeviceNet, motor control systems, servo drives, robotics, variable frequency drives, SCADA/MES, and electrical distribution systems.

    + Comply with arc flash, confined space, hot work, LOTO procedures and policies.

    + Communicate technical issues and project timelines with leadership, operations, and the maintenance team. Explain production impacts and work closely with operations and engineering to ensure a thorough understanding of impact to systems.

    General:

    + Assist in developing specifications for instrumentation, controls, and electrical components. Read and interpret software control logic, electrical diagrams, manuals, and drawings.

    + Perform installation, maintenance, testing and calibration of general control systems, transmitters, gauges, control valves, transducers, probes, level switches, pressure switches, temperature switches, flowmeters, and associated equipment that send and receive data.

    + Attend technical conferences and seminars to maintain knowledge of control system processes and procedures.

    + Help train and develop shift maintenance technicians on controls systems concepts and procedures.

    + Must be a team player capable of working on multiple projects, must take initiative with assignments and be proactive with safety and add value in group projects.

    + Other duties as assigned.

    REQUIRED EDUCATION AND EXPERIENCE

    Required Education: Associate degree in electronic technology or related field, or 5 years equivalent

     

    experience.

     

    Required Experience: Thorough understanding of PLC I/O and TCP/IP.

     

    Preferred: Undergraduate technical degree and previous experience working in a meat processing facility.

     

    Robotics maintenance and troubleshooting experience.

     

    Ammonia refrigeration experience.

     

    Experience working in food manufacturing environment.

     

    English/Spanish bilingual.

    REQUIRED SKILLS, KNOWLEDGE, AND ABILITIES

    + Ability to identify, maintain, troubleshoot, and modify Allen Bradley Studio 5000 PLC's and PLC components.

    + Ability to identify, maintain, troubleshoot, modify, and program AB HMI components.

    + Ability to identify, maintain, troubleshoot, and modify Fanuc Robotics system components and controls.

    + Ability to identify, maintain, troubleshoot, and modify Motor Controls including motor starters, Variable Frequency Drives (VFDs), DC drives, and standard electrical components.

    + Industrial electrical distribution systems with hands-on experience and troubleshooting, including 120/208/240vac 3-phase, 277/480vac 3-phase, and 24VDC systems.

    + Ability to identify, maintain, troubleshoot, and modify multiple Industrial Ethernet networks and VLANs including cabling, unmanaged and managed switches, and all other associated devices.

    + Ability to execute project tasks assigned.

    + Reasoning, analytical, and problem-solving skills.

    + Ability to interpret and modify drawings both mechanical and electrical.

    + Ability to identify, maintain, and utilize SCADA systems and KPI's.

    + A willingness to learn and grow their controls and automation skills.

    + Ability to train others with lesser skills.

    + Ability to interpret and understand policies and procedures.

    + The ability to perform heavy physical work, exercising up to 50 pounds of strength frequently to lift, carry, push, pull, or otherwise move objects. Work involves stooping, crouching, kneeling, reaching, standing, walking, and grasping.
